.blog-content{padding-top:50px;padding-bottom:50px}.blog-content>.breadcrumb{margin-bottom:24px;color:#4c5264;font-size:16px;font-weight:400;line-height:22px}.blog-content>.breadcrumb>a{color:#4c5264}.blog-content>.breadcrumb>a:hover{color:#005fe8}.blog-content>.content{display:flex}.blog-content>.content>.left{width:calc((100% - 100px)/4 * 3);min-width:calc((100% - 100px - 260px));margin-right:100px}.blog-content>.content>.left>.header{position:relative;display:flex;flex-direction:column-reverse;height:260px;margin-bottom:40px;padding:0 30px 30px;background-repeat:no-repeat;background-position:100%;background-size:cover}.blog-content>.content>.left>.header>.mask{position:absolute;z-index:1;top:0;left:0;width:100%;height:100%;opacity:.9;border-radius:5px;background:linear-gradient(180deg,rgba(0,0,0,0) 0%,#000000 100%)}.blog-content>.content>.left>.header>.wrapper{z-index:2}.blog-content>.content>.left>.header>.wrapper>.title{margin-bottom:20px;color:#fff;font-size:24px;font-weight:500;line-height:33px}.blog-content>.content>.left>.header>.wrapper>.info{display:flex;align-items:baseline;justify-content:space-between}.blog-content>.content>.left>.header>.wrapper>.info>.tags{display:flex;flex-wrap:wrap}.blog-content>.content>.left>.header>.wrapper>.info>.tags>.tag{margin-right:10px;margin-bottom:10px;padding:2px 11px;word-break:break-all;color:#4c5264;border-radius:11px;background:#e9f5ff;font-size:14px;font-weight:400;line-height:20px;text-decoration:none;cursor:pointer}.blog-content>.content>.left>.header>.wrapper>.info>.tags>.tag:hover{color:#005fe8}.blog-content>.content>.left>.header>.wrapper>.info>.other{display:inline-flex;align-items:center;gap:12px}.blog-content>.content>.left>.header>.wrapper>.info>.other>.date{color:#fff;font-size:16px;font-weight:400}.blog-content>.content>.left>.header>.wrapper>.info>.other>.divider{width:2px;height:14px;background:#fff}.blog-content>.content>.left>.header>.wrapper>.info>.other>.view-markdown{display:inline-flex;align-items:center;color:#fff;gap:4px}.blog-content>.content>.left>.header>.wrapper>.info>.other>.view-markdown>img{width:20px;height:20px}.blog-content>.content>.left>.header>.wrapper>.info>.other>.view-markdown span{font-size:14px;font-weight:700;line-height:1}.blog-content>.content>.right{width:calc((100% - 60px)/4);min-width:260px}.blog-content>.content>.right>.logo{position:relative;display:flex;align-items:center;flex-direction:column;justify-content:center;height:260px;margin-bottom:50px;padding:20px;border-radius:8px;background:#f6fafe}.blog-content>.content>.right>.logo>img{max-width:70px;max-height:70px;margin-bottom:16px}.blog-content>.content>.right>.logo>.name{margin-bottom:16px;color:#000;font-size:18px;font-weight:600;line-height:25px}.blog-content>.content>.right>.logo>.desc{text-align:center;color:#4c5264;font-size:14px;font-weight:400;line-height:20px}@media(max-width:1080px){.blog-content>.content{flex-direction:column}.blog-content>.content>.left,.blog-content>.content>.right{width:100%}.blog-content>.content>.left{margin-right:0;margin-bottom:40px}.blog-content>.content>.right>.logo{width:260px}}@media(max-width:960px){.blog-content>.content>.left>.header{height:auto;padding:20px}.blog-content>.content>.left>.header>.wrapper>.info{display:block}.blog-content>.content>.right>.logo{width:100%}}@media(max-width:768px){.header{height:auto}}.copy-code-btn{position:absolute;top:8px;right:8px;padding:4px 8px;font-size:14px;background:rgba(255,255,255,.9);border:1px solid #e5e7eb;border-radius:4px;cursor:pointer;opacity:0;transition:opacity .2s ease;z-index:10}.copy-code-btn:hover{background:#f3f4f6}pre:hover .copy-code-btn{opacity:1}.related-blogs{margin-top:3rem;padding-top:2rem;border-top:1px solid #e5e7eb}.related-blogs h3{font-size:1.25rem;margin-bottom:1rem;color:#111827;font-weight:600}.related-blogs ul{list-style:none;padding:0;margin:0}.related-blogs li{display:flex;justify-content:space-between;align-items:center;padding:.75rem 0;border-bottom:1px solid #f3f4f6}.related-blogs li:last-child{border-bottom:none}.related-blogs a{color:#005fe8;text-decoration:none;font-weight:500}.related-blogs a:hover{text-decoration:underline}.related-blogs .related-date{font-size:.875rem;color:#6b7280;white-space:nowrap;margin-left:1rem}